gd32f103cbt6中文資料


GD32F103CBT6 是由中國高德芯片(GigaDevice)公司生產(chǎn)的基于 ARM Cortex-M3 內(nèi)核的 32 位微控制器。它具有出色的性能和豐富的外設(shè)接口,廣泛應(yīng)用于嵌入式系統(tǒng)、工業(yè)控制、家電、汽車電子以及消費(fèi)類電子產(chǎn)品等領(lǐng)域。本文將詳細(xì)介紹 GD32F103CBT6 微控制器的常見型號、主要參數(shù)、工作原理、特點(diǎn)、功能及應(yīng)用等內(nèi)容。
一、GD32F103CBT6 微控制器概述
GD32F103CBT6 是基于 ARM Cortex-M3 核心架構(gòu)設(shè)計(jì)的微控制器。Cortex-M3 內(nèi)核具有高效的運(yùn)算性能、低功耗及優(yōu)良的中斷響應(yīng)能力,使其成為嵌入式系統(tǒng)中的理想選擇。該芯片具備多種外設(shè)接口,并且其工作頻率可高達(dá) 72MHz,使其在多任務(wù)處理和實(shí)時(shí)操作方面具有很好的表現(xiàn)。
GD32F103CBT6 的應(yīng)用領(lǐng)域非常廣泛,尤其適合需要高效數(shù)據(jù)處理、低功耗和多功能外設(shè)支持的嵌入式系統(tǒng)設(shè)計(jì)。它提供了多種高性能、低功耗的解決方案,適用于工業(yè)自動(dòng)化、家電控制、智能儀器、安防監(jiān)控、物聯(lián)網(wǎng)等各類領(lǐng)域。
二、GD32F103CBT6 的常見型號
GD32F103 系列微控制器包括多個(gè)不同的型號,其中 GD32F103CBT6 是該系列中的一個(gè)主要型號。該系列微控制器包括多個(gè)封裝類型,如 LQFP、BGA 等,便于不同應(yīng)用場景的選擇。
GD32F103CBT6 的具體型號參數(shù)如下:
核心:ARM Cortex-M3 32 位
主頻:最高可達(dá) 72MHz
內(nèi)存:包括 128KB Flash 和 20KB SRAM
外設(shè):多達(dá) 37 個(gè)外設(shè),包括 GPIO、定時(shí)器、USART、SPI、I2C、CAN 等
電源電壓:2.6V 至 3.6V,適合多種電源環(huán)境
三、GD32F103CBT6 的主要參數(shù)
GD32F103CBT6 的主要參數(shù)對于開發(fā)者選擇合適的微控制器至關(guān)重要。以下是該微控制器的核心參數(shù):
1. 核心性能
GD32F103CBT6 配備了 ARM Cortex-M3 核心,運(yùn)行速度最高可達(dá)到 72 MHz。該核心采用哈佛架構(gòu),支持并行指令執(zhí)行,能夠有效提高指令執(zhí)行的效率。Cortex-M3 內(nèi)核還支持 Thumb-2 指令集,進(jìn)一步提升了代碼密度和執(zhí)行速度。
2. 存儲器
GD32F103CBT6 提供 128KB 的 Flash 存儲和 20KB 的 SRAM。Flash 存儲用于程序代碼的存儲,而 SRAM 用于運(yùn)行時(shí)數(shù)據(jù)的存儲。128KB 的 Flash 存儲空間對于大多數(shù)嵌入式應(yīng)用來說已經(jīng)足夠,而 20KB 的 SRAM 則可以滿足中等復(fù)雜度的應(yīng)用需求。
3. 外設(shè)接口
GD32F103CBT6 支持豐富的外設(shè)接口,滿足多種通信需求。常見的外設(shè)包括:
10 個(gè)定時(shí)器(包括高級控制定時(shí)器)
3 個(gè) USART(支持異步和同步通信模式)
2 個(gè) SPI 接口
2 個(gè) I2C 接口
1 個(gè) CAN 接口
1 個(gè) 12 位 ADC(具有 1MSPS 轉(zhuǎn)換速率)
1 個(gè) USB 2.0 全速接口
多達(dá) 37 個(gè) GPIO 引腳
4. 電源管理
GD32F103CBT6 的工作電壓范圍為 2.6V 至 3.6V,適應(yīng)多種電源條件。芯片具有低功耗設(shè)計(jì),支持多種省電模式,如睡眠模式和停止模式,適合低功耗應(yīng)用。
5. 中斷系統(tǒng)
GD32F103CBT6 內(nèi)置優(yōu)先級可編程的中斷控制器,可以實(shí)現(xiàn)高效的中斷管理。它支持多達(dá) 16 個(gè)中斷源,適合實(shí)時(shí)操作和高效的事件處理。
四、GD32F103CBT6 的工作原理
GD32F103CBT6 的工作原理基于 ARM Cortex-M3 內(nèi)核的設(shè)計(jì)。ARM Cortex-M3 內(nèi)核使用 RISC(簡化指令集計(jì)算)架構(gòu),能夠執(zhí)行高效的運(yùn)算任務(wù)。在運(yùn)行時(shí),芯片的處理器根據(jù)程序代碼通過時(shí)鐘信號逐條執(zhí)行指令。不同的外設(shè)通過總線與微控制器相連接,實(shí)現(xiàn)與主控制器的通信。
內(nèi)置的定時(shí)器、ADC、USART、SPI 等外設(shè)能夠?qū)崟r(shí)采集和處理外部數(shù)據(jù),并通過中斷系統(tǒng)將重要數(shù)據(jù)反饋到主控制器。主控制器可以在每次中斷觸發(fā)時(shí),暫停當(dāng)前任務(wù)并快速處理緊急任務(wù)。工作時(shí),GD32F103CBT6 的功耗較低,適合于電池供電的系統(tǒng)。
五、GD32F103CBT6 的特點(diǎn)
GD32F103CBT6 具有多個(gè)顯著特點(diǎn),使其在嵌入式系統(tǒng)設(shè)計(jì)中具備競爭力。以下是一些重要特點(diǎn):
1. 高性能 ARM Cortex-M3 內(nèi)核
GD32F103CBT6 采用高效能的 ARM Cortex-M3 核心,該核心支持 32 位處理,具備高達(dá) 72MHz 的主頻,能夠滿足大部分嵌入式應(yīng)用的性能需求。該核心采用先進(jìn)的流水線技術(shù),有效提升了指令執(zhí)行速度。
2. 豐富的外設(shè)接口
GD32F103CBT6 配備了豐富的外設(shè)接口,支持多種通信協(xié)議和控制方式。這使得它可以應(yīng)用于多種領(lǐng)域,如工業(yè)控制、家電、通訊和物聯(lián)網(wǎng)。
3. 低功耗設(shè)計(jì)
GD32F103CBT6 具有多種低功耗模式,支持睡眠模式和停止模式,在不需要時(shí)可以大幅度降低功耗,適合于電池供電的便攜式設(shè)備。
4. 高可靠性
GD32F103CBT6 的設(shè)計(jì)注重高可靠性,采用工業(yè)級品質(zhì),能夠適應(yīng)惡劣的工作環(huán)境。這使得它在工業(yè)自動(dòng)化、智能家電等應(yīng)用中表現(xiàn)優(yōu)異。
5. 成本效益高
與同類產(chǎn)品相比,GD32F103CBT6 在性能和功能上具有優(yōu)勢,而其價(jià)格較為親民。這使得它在嵌入式市場中具有很高的性價(jià)比。
六、GD32F103CBT6 的應(yīng)用
GD32F103CBT6 微控制器由于其卓越的性能和豐富的外設(shè),廣泛應(yīng)用于多個(gè)領(lǐng)域。
1. 工業(yè)自動(dòng)化
GD32F103CBT6 在工業(yè)自動(dòng)化領(lǐng)域得到了廣泛的應(yīng)用,特別是用于設(shè)備控制、數(shù)據(jù)采集、傳感器接口等。它能夠快速響應(yīng)實(shí)時(shí)事件,保證工業(yè)設(shè)備的穩(wěn)定運(yùn)行。
2. 家電控制
在家電領(lǐng)域,GD32F103CBT6 被廣泛應(yīng)用于智能家電控制系統(tǒng)中。它能夠與各種傳感器和執(zhí)行器進(jìn)行交互,實(shí)現(xiàn)高效的自動(dòng)化控制。
3. 汽車電子
GD32F103CBT6 還在汽車電子領(lǐng)域發(fā)揮著重要作用。例如,車載導(dǎo)航、娛樂系統(tǒng)、傳感器接口等應(yīng)用中都能看到它的身影。
4. 物聯(lián)網(wǎng)設(shè)備
由于其低功耗特性,GD32F103CBT6 也在物聯(lián)網(wǎng)設(shè)備中得到應(yīng)用,尤其適用于無線傳感器、智能家居等低功耗設(shè)備的控制。
5. 消費(fèi)類電子產(chǎn)品
GD32F103CBT6 適用于各類消費(fèi)電子產(chǎn)品,如智能穿戴設(shè)備、游戲機(jī)、遙控器等,提供快速的數(shù)據(jù)處理和高效的通信能力。
七、總結(jié)
GD32F103CBT6 微控制器憑借其強(qiáng)大的性能、豐富的外設(shè)和低功耗設(shè)計(jì),廣泛應(yīng)用于各類嵌入式系統(tǒng)。它不僅適用于工業(yè)控制、汽車電子、家電等領(lǐng)域,還在物聯(lián)網(wǎng)、智能設(shè)備等消費(fèi)電子產(chǎn)品中扮演著重要角色。隨著物聯(lián)網(wǎng)和智能硬件的發(fā)展,GD32F103CBT6 具備了廣闊的市場前景,成為嵌入式系統(tǒng)設(shè)計(jì)中不可或缺的重要組成部分。
責(zé)任編輯:David
【免責(zé)聲明】
1、本文內(nèi)容、數(shù)據(jù)、圖表等來源于網(wǎng)絡(luò)引用或其他公開資料,版權(quán)歸屬原作者、原發(fā)表出處。若版權(quán)所有方對本文的引用持有異議,請聯(lián)系拍明芯城(marketing@iczoom.com),本方將及時(shí)處理。
2、本文的引用僅供讀者交流學(xué)習(xí)使用,不涉及商業(yè)目的。
3、本文內(nèi)容僅代表作者觀點(diǎn),拍明芯城不對內(nèi)容的準(zhǔn)確性、可靠性或完整性提供明示或暗示的保證。讀者閱讀本文后做出的決定或行為,是基于自主意愿和獨(dú)立判斷做出的,請讀者明確相關(guān)結(jié)果。
4、如需轉(zhuǎn)載本方擁有版權(quán)的文章,請聯(lián)系拍明芯城(marketing@iczoom.com)注明“轉(zhuǎn)載原因”。未經(jīng)允許私自轉(zhuǎn)載拍明芯城將保留追究其法律責(zé)任的權(quán)利。
拍明芯城擁有對此聲明的最終解釋權(quán)。